推荐文章:探索无限翻译可能 —— “google translate”开源项目深度剖析
google-translate翻译工具 支持网页翻译和文本翻译项目地址:https://gitcode.com/gh_mirrors/go/google-translate
在信息全球化的今天,语言的壁垒常常是我们获取知识和交流的障碍。今天,我们要向大家隆重介绍一款基于Koa2与React技术栈的开源项目——“google translate”。这是一款巧妙绕过付费API限制,利用爬虫技术实现的高效翻译工具,它不仅能够满足你的日常翻译需求,还能让你深入了解技术的无限可能。
项目介绍
“google translate”是一个开源项目,致力于提供一个免费且功能强大的在线翻译平台。项目核心在于通过自研的爬虫机制,无缝对接谷歌翻译的强大功能,无论是文本还是整个网页,都能轻松跨越语言界限。它巧妙地规避了谷歌官方API的费用问题,让更多人能自由访问翻译服务,堪称开源社区的一大福音。
项目技术分析
此项目的技术架构尤为值得关注。前端采用流行的React框架,保证了界面的交互性和用户体验;后端则利用轻量级却强大的Koa2进行构建,确保了服务的高性能和灵活性。最令人拍案叫绝的是其自成体系的“translate-api”,利用非官方途径模拟翻译逻辑,展现了解决实际问题的创新思维。特别是在文本翻译上,通过计算Google Token来突破API调用的字符限制,这种“智慧绕行”的策略,让人眼前一亮。
项目及技术应用场景
无论你是开发者、学生还是跨国公司员工,“google translate”都提供了广泛的应用场景。对于开发者而言,它是学习爬虫技术和前后端分离架构的绝佳案例;对学生来说,可以作为跨语言资料研究的得力助手;对国际团队或个人而言,网页翻译功能更是打通了语言障碍,让浏览外国网站变得简单直接。此外,对于任何希望在不支付高额API费的前提下,实现多语言支持的Web应用,这个项目都是不可多得的资源。
项目特点
- 免费使用:绕开商业API收费,对个人和小团队异常友好。
- 功能全面:支持文本与网页翻译,覆盖多种场景需求。
- 技术创新:独创的Google Token算法,突破翻译字符限制。
- 易部署维护:简洁的安装与启动流程,适合快速搭建环境。
- 代码开源:开源精神推动技术共享,为开发者提供学习素材。
综上所述,“google translate”不仅仅是一个简单的翻译工具,它是一扇窗,让我们看到技术如何解决现实世界的难题。无论是技术爱好者想要探索爬虫与前后端结合的新思路,还是寻找实用的翻译解决方案,这款开源项目都不会让你失望。立即加入,开启你的无界沟通之旅吧!
# google translate - 跨越语言的桥梁
在这个全球化加速的时代,语言不再是障碍,而是连接世界的新纽带。“google translate”以其独特的方式诠释了技术的力量。一起探索,解锁更多交流的可能性!
通过这篇推荐文章,我们希望能激发更多人的兴趣,不仅仅是使用这一强大工具,也鼓励大家深入其中,学习背后的创新和技术细节,共同推进开源技术的发展。
google-translate翻译工具 支持网页翻译和文本翻译项目地址:https://gitcode.com/gh_mirrors/go/google-translate